1. Strategic HR Leadership & Business Partnership

  • Serve as the principal HR advisor to the Country Representative and Country Management Team on all people-related matters.
  • Develop and implement the Kenya HR strategy aligned with global organizational priorities.
  • Identify organizational capability gaps and design talent management strategies to address them in alignment with the Global Talent Team.
  • Provide data-driven HR insights and workforce analytics to support leadership decision-making.
  • Lead change management initiatives, including restructuring, growth, or policy implementation in collaboration with global HR.
  • Position Kenya HR within the broader Africa regional context, fostering cross-country collaboration and sharing of best practices in partnership with regional HR counterparts.
  • Foster a culture of accountability, inclusion, performance excellence, and employee engagement.


2. HR Operations, Compliance & Risk Management


  • Ensure end-to-end oversight of HR operations for Locally Recruited Staff (LRS), covering recruitment, onboarding, contract management, performance management, employee relations, and separation processes.
  • Ensure full compliance with Kenyan labor legislation and applicable host-country and CIMMYT HR policies across the employee lifecycle.
  • Oversee statutory compliance, including payroll-related obligations and reporting requirements.
  • Establish and maintain controls for casual and short-term labor engagements to ensure cost efficiency, compliance, and risk mitigation.
  • Lead employee relations processes, workplace investigations, disciplinary matters, and conflict resolution.
  • Represent CIMMYT HR in engagements with CIFOR-ICRAF on employment and host-country framework matters.
  • Coordinate internal and external HR audits and ensure timely implementation of audit recommendations.
  • Lead development and implementation of the Occupational Health & Safety (OHS) Plan in line with statutory and organizational requirements.


3. Compensation, Benefits & Performance Management

  • Oversee governance and administration of employee benefits, ensuring transparency and employee understanding.
  • Facilitate and ensure timely completion of annual performance reviews and promotion processes.
  • Advise leadership on performance improvement strategies and workforce optimization.


4. Talent Development & Organizational Effectiveness

  • Advise Global HR on country-specific labor market trends and training needs.
  • Lead training needs assessments and coordinate implementation of development initiatives for LRS and IRS (where applicable).
  • Drive structured onboarding and induction programs.
  • Promote leadership development and succession planning within Kenya operations, in alignment with the Global Talent Management Team.


5. HR Governance, Communication & Policy Localization

  • Develop and implement the annual Country HR work plan and budget in collaboration with Global HR
  • Contribute to the localization of global HR policies to ensure alignment with Kenyan labor law and operational realities.
  • Ensure effective communication of HR policies, updates, and organizational changes.
  • Serve as a member of the CIMMYT Country Management Committee (CCMC – Kenya), facilitating HR-related governance matters.
  • Provide HR oversight and compliance assurance for employment-related aspects of the Host Country Agreement and other institutional frameworks.

6. Leadership & Team Management


  • Lead, coach, and develop HR staff to ensure high-quality, timely, and solutions-oriented HR service delivery.
  • Set clear performance objectives and accountability standards for direct reports.
  • Build team capability in both strategic HR and operational execution.
  • Drive continuous improvement in HR processes, systems, and service delivery standards.
